Preparing for and Delivering Cloud ERP Transformation (separate registration is required)

Transformation of legacy data and manual processes to a modern, cloud-based system presents challenges that institutions must consider when implementing a new technology. In this session, the presenters, industry experts, and cloud adopters will guide you through a road map of recommended approaches when planning a move to the cloud. Hear form industry experts from the Tambellini group, who will provide you with insight and unbiased analysis of the market. Learn about tools available to assist as you build the case for change in a manner that is straightforward and easy to present to executives, boards, and presidents. Once we have discussed making the case for change, we will address how to plan for the project to ensure that you deliver the value of cloud transformation. Through case studies presented by system implementers and an interactive customer panel, learn about considerations in the planning phase and the structuring of governance, design, and deployment, as well as the institution’s transition to support. Examples include approaches to facilitating design and conversion, managing scope, and driving user adoption. If you know that your aging on-premise administrative and student systems can’t keep pace with the needs of the modern institution but are not sure where to start to get the support, funding, and legacy data ready for a change, you won’t want to miss this session!

Outcomes: Learn how to build the case for change * Learn what to do once you make the decision to move to the cloud * Understand key strategies for getting legacy data organized for cloud transformation * Learn about considerations in the planning phase and the structuring of governance, design, and deployment
